当前位置:首页 > 软件编程开发 > 正文

PHP设置支持动态库详解:让你的代码拥有更加强大的功能

PHP设置支持动态库详解:让你的代码拥有更加强大的功能

PHP设置支持动态库详解:让你的代码拥有更加强大的功能 一、为什么需要支持动态库 PHP作为一门强大的编程语言,很多时候需要使用到第三方库,例如GD库用于图像处理、...

PHP设置支持动态库详解:让你的代码拥有更加强大的功能

PHP设置支持动态库详解:让你的代码拥有更加强大的功能
一、为什么需要支持动态库
PHP作为一门强大的编程语言,很多时候需要使用到第三方库,例如GD库用于图像处理、MySQL扩展用于数据库操作等。支持动态库可以让PHP的使用变得更加灵活,可以自由选择需要加载的库文件。
二、如何设置支持动态库
首先,在php.ini文件中找到extension_dir选项,将其设置为动态库所在的路径,例如:extension_dir = \"D:\\php\\ext\";
然后,在extension选项中添加需要加载的动态库文件,例如:extension=php_gd2.dll;
最后,重启PHP生效即可。
三、常见错误及解决方式
1. 找不到动态库文件:此时需要检查extension_dir路径是否正确,并且需要保证动态库文件确实存在于该路径下。
2. 动态库文件版本不匹配:有时候可能会出现动态库文件版本与PHP版本不匹配的情况,需要对应版本的动态库文件。
3. 动态库文件依赖其他库:有些动态库文件需要依赖其他库文件才能正常使用,这时需要安装相应的库文件。
四、总结
PHP支持动态库可以让我们的代码拥有更加强大的功能,使用也变得更加灵活。在设置时需要注意路径和版本匹配问题,遇到问题需要及时排查。

最新文章